Abstract
We have isolated two kinds of cDNAs and the gene encoding human peptide YY and determined their nucleotide sequences. The human peptide YY gene is composed of four exons and three introns spanning approx. 1.2 kbp. Two mRNA species are generated from the gene by alternative splicing of the third intron.
